Had some technical trouble with my 360 guitar. The neck didn't fit into the body very well and my frets and Star Power were really erratic. I returned it and thankfully got another set that worked just fine.

I dig playing a lot of the songs. Paranoid, Black Magic Woman, One, and Raining Blood all gave me my big badass rock thrill. A few songs including Sabotage are unlocked in co-op ONLY which totally stinks if you don't know anyone else that knows how to play.

The battle system I'm not into at all. And the final showdown was not as satisfying as trying to noodle your way through the last part of Freebird in GH2.

If anyone is interested, here's a link to the song list for Rock Band:
http://www.gamasutra.com/php-bin/news_index.php?story=16036

and the actual list:

1960s
Rolling Stones "Gimme Shelter"

1970s
Aerosmith "Train Kept a Rollin'"*
The Who "Won't Get Fooled Again"
Boston "Foreplay/Long Time"
Mountain "Mississippi Queen"*
The Police "Next to You"
David Bowie "Suffragette City"
Black Sabbath "Paranoid"*
Blue Oyster Cult "Don't Fear the Reaper"
The Ramones "Blitzkrieg Bop"
Deep Purple "Highway Star"
KISS "Detroit Rock City"
Molly Hatchet "Flirtin' With Disaster"
The Outlaws "Green Grass & High Tides"*
Sweet "Ballroom Blitz"*

1980s
Rush "Tom Sawyer"*
Bon Jovi "Wanted Dead or Alive"
The Clash "Should I Stay or Should I Go"
Faith No More "Epic"
R.E.M. "Orange Crush"
Iron Maiden "Run to the Hills"*
Pixies "Wave of Mutilation"

1990s
Foo Fighters "Learn to Fly"
Metallica "Enter Sandman"
Nirvana "In Bloom"
Stone Temple Pilots "Vasoline"
Weezer "Say It Ain't So"
Smashing Pumpkins "Cherub Rock"
Radiohead "Creep"
Beastie Boys "Sabotage"
Hole "Celebrity Skin"
Garbage "I Think I'm Paranoid"
Soundgarden "Black Hole Sun"

2000s
The Hives "Main Offender"
Queens of the Stone Age "Go With the Flow"
The Strokes "Reptilia"
Jet "Are You Gonna Be My Girl"
OK Go "Here It Goes Again"
Nine Inch Nails "The Hand That Feeds"
Yeah Yeah Yeahs "Maps"
Red Hot Chili Peppers "Dani California"
Coheed & Cambria "Welcome Home"
Fallout Boy "Dead on Arrival"
The Killers "When You Were Young"
New Pornographers "Electric Version"

According to the company, another 13 songs will be available as unlockable content and have yet to be revealed. Further songs, including entire albums, will be available as downloadable content on the PS3 and 360. These include the full albums Who's Next by The Who and Nevermind by Nirvana, among others.
